About the HydroResearch format

HydroResearch is a peer-reviewed journal published by Elsevier, covering Groundwater and Watershed Analysis, Groundwater and Isotope Geochemistry, Hydrology and Watershed Management Studies.

Seawater intrusion in the coastal aquifers of India - A review

Pintu Prusty, Syed Hilal Farooq · 1 Jan 2020

Massive withdrawal of groundwater resources due to population growth and rapid industrialization has led to seawater intrusion into the coastal aquifers across the globe. The problem is an emerging challenge as the coastal areas host ≈40% of the total global population. Impacts of the seawater intrusion on the health of the local community, economic and…
